- Types of energy in physics include1234:
- Kinetic energy: the energy of motion
- Potential energy: the energy of position or configuration
- Radiant energy: the energy carried by electromagnetic radiation
- Chemical energy: the energy associated with chemical reactions
- Nuclear energy: the energy released by nuclear fission or fusion
- Electrical energy: the energy of electric charges or currents
- Motion energy: the energy of an object or a system of objects in motion
- Sound energy: the energy of vibrations or waves in a medium
- Elastic energy: the energy stored in a solid object due to its deformation
- Gravitational energy: the energy of an object or a system of objects due to their gravitational attraction

The energy associated with motion is called kinetic energy. The energy associated with position is called potential energy. Potential energy is not "stored energy".
